Longnose batfish (Ogcocephalus corniger)
The longnose batfish is a species of batfish found at depths between 29 and 230 m in the Atlantic Ocean, ranging from North Carolina to the Gulf of Mexico and the Bahamas. It has a flat triagular body like others in the family and the coloring varies from yellowish to purple with pale, round spots and lips of orange-red
